Ingredients make Lazy Tuna Lettuce Wraps
- It's 1 can tuna.
- You need 2 tblsp parsley chopped.
- You need 1/2 cup cucumber chopped.
- It's 2 tblsp mayonnaise or plain yoghurt.
- You need 1/2 tomato finely chopped.
- Prepare 1/2 cup quinoa cooked.
- You need leaves Butter lettuce.
Lazy Tuna Lettuce Wraps instructions
- Wash and pat dry lettuce leaves. Take care not to tear them. Mix all the ingredients except for the lettuce leaves. Season with salt and pepper..
- Spoon tuna mixture in the middle of lettuce leaves and enjoy. See, easy 😎.
